Kering Eyewear, part of the global Luxury group Kering, is the most relevant player in the Luxury Eyewear market segment. We design, develop, manufacture, and distribute eyewear that blends creativity, innovation, and quality. Our portfolio spans a wide range of iconic brands including Gucci, Cartier, Saint Laurent, Bottega Veneta, Balenciaga, McQueen, Valentino, Chloé, Alaïa, Montblanc, Dunhill, Puma, and our proprietary brands LINDBERG, Maui Jim, and Zeal Optics. By combining industry expertise with a commitment to sustainability, we help our brands redefine design and craft eyewear that captivates consumers worldwide. Aloha~ The major function of this position is: Design, develop, implement, and deliver training programs and technical support for Maui Jim’s US Sales Force, Retail Partners and Marketing while ensuring consistency in delivery and format. Contribute technical knowledge to marketing campaigns and products. Salary Range: $80K-$100K Essential Duties: Research, design, develop and deliver complete learning solutions in support of business objectives using a blended learning approach to provide sustainable, engaging, interactive and impactful training opportunities. Partner with and work extensively with subject matter experts to develop and maintain training content to enhance internal and external training as it relates to business processes, product knowledge, marketing strategy, service calls, company policies, etc. Consult with the marketing team on technical product development and campaign strategies Support product launch activities from a technical marketing and training perspective Apply key instructional design methodologies to develop and maintain relevant and high-quality training programs for Maui Jim Sales Force and Retailer Partners globally Facilitate seminars, workshops, webinars and other training sessions to address business and organizational needs; solicit feedback to ensure content continues to be relevant, audience appropriate and appealing to adult learning styles Lead day-to-day activities of multiple assigned training initiatives, communicate status updates and preemptively identify changes in scope of work. Manage project plans, vendor management, resources and budget allocation Plan, organize and coordinate the national training schedule with Manager to ensure consistent and professional marketing and communication of all programs Facilitate seminars, workshops, and other training sessions to address business and organizational needs; provide feedback when necessary to ensure workshop content continues to be relevant to our learners. Facilitate and continuously update US Sales Force onboarding training program in conjunction with sales management including knowledge of systems, product, service expectations, organizational workflow, job skills, and department policies and procedures Answer client queries and provide technical product support. Continuously review and revise existing training materials to evaluate the effectiveness of training and development programs. Recommend and implement changes as needed. Determine additional training strategies based on data and observation. Collaborate with the training team to assist with the coordination of relevant training creation and delivery for our internal and external learning management systems (LMS) Create courses for CE credit for industry publications, facilitation via webinar or live training events.(if applicable) Travel as requested throughout North America to facilitate in-person training events for our Retail Partners and to keep a pulse on what is happening in the field to help drive training initiatives.
